Wine and Wellness: A Harmonious Blend
A new trend emerging in the wine tour landscape is the intertwining of wellness with wine. Vineyards are offering experiences that blend the indulgence of wine tasting with wellness pursuits like yoga amidst the vines, vinotherapy spa treatments, and culinary classes focusing on local, organic produce. It's an opportunity to rejuvenate your senses and immerse yourself in a holistic journey of well-being and indulgence.

Sustainable Wine Tourism
Increasingly, vineyards are championing the cause of sustainable wine tourism, employing practices that respect the environment and contribute to local communities. Wine tours that prioritize sustainability offer an opportunity to indulge your senses while supporting a responsible ethos. From organic wineries to vineyards utilizing renewable energy sources, the choices are diverse and compelling.
